recipes:salads:strawberry_pecan_feta_salad_keto

This is an old revision of the document!


  1. First, start by finely dicing 4-5 Persian cucumbers. Add into a bowl.
  2. To the cucumbers, add about half a quart of fresh organic strawberries. You can slice these, or make them smaller, but I like bigger chunks of berries.
  3. Add 1 avocado cut into cubes, 1/3 to 1/4 cup of toasted pecans (make sure these are toasted and cooled, getting them toasted brings out the flavors), 1/4 cup to 1/3 cup of fresh Thai basil or mint finely chopped.
  4. To dress it, I squeezed half to 1 large lemon, added about 1/4cup to 1/3 cup of GOOD olive oil, a couple pinches sea salt, about a tablespoon of chile lime seasoning (I get mine at Trader Joe’s), 1 tablespoon of sesame seeds (optional), and crumbled about 3-4oz of fresh feta from the brine.
  5. Give your salad a really good toss to make sure everything is mixed in well. Taste, then adjust as you’d like. You may want to make it less/more lemony, more salty, or whatever.

This is one salad where you can adjust the ratio of your ingredients to whatever your preference. The one recommendation is to use organic berries if you can, as they are not only better for you, but the berries just taste sweeter in this recipe.
